Why Bordeaux is increasingly attracting motivated job seekers

In 2023, the employment rate of young graduates in Bordeaux exceeded the national average for the third consecutive year. Qualified job offers in the metropolitan area increased by 6% year-on-year, while several major French cities are experiencing a slowdown. The number of students receiving university support for employment has doubled in ten years, according to data from the Ministry of Higher Education.

The region also boasts one of the highest interregional mobility rates, with a growing proportion of workers coming from other territories. Local companies report an increase in motivated applications, particularly for positions of responsibility.

Why do young graduates succeed better here? The advantages of tailored university support

In Bordeaux, the success of young graduates is explained by support that goes well beyond the simple curriculum. Bordeaux University stands out for the seriousness of its teacher-researchers and the active presence of lecturers committed to following students. From the first year, each program adapts to the field, thanks to attentive listening to local market needs and constant dialogue with the economic fabric.

Several mechanisms structure this support and make it strong:

  • Supervised projects: the involvement of students in concrete missions, carried out in close collaboration with regional companies or institutions.
  • Internships integrated into each cycle: a gradual and regular immersion that quickly familiarizes students with the local professional reality.
  • A network of teacher-researchers mobilized to open new perspectives and encourage initiative-taking.

The COVID crisis disrupted benchmarks, but Bordeaux did not bend. The faculty strengthened its support systems: more intensive tutoring, psychological support, practical solutions to overcome distance and isolation. Educational continuity remained a priority, even in turmoil.

In this climate, young people can broaden their horizons. The university and partners work hand in hand to encourage pedagogical innovation and simplify integration into the job market. The numbers speak for themselves: the employment rates of Bordeaux graduates now rival those of major regional capitals, a tangible proof of the effectiveness of the local model.
